Finland’s Supreme Court fines MP for calling homosexuality ‘developmental disorder’

image_pdfimage_print
HELSINKI, March 26 (Reuters) – Finland’s Supreme Court on Tuesday found a member of parliament guilty and fined her for calling homosexuality a “developmental disorder”, in a long-running ​precedent case that has turned into a political tussle over the ‌limits of freedom of speech.
The court found Paivi Rasanen, a medical doctor and MP for the small Christian Democratic party since 1995, guilty of incitement against a group by claiming in ​a social media post in 2019 and on her website in 2020 ​that it was scientifically proven that homosexuality was a developmental disorder.
